A GFCI trips when it detects a ground fault (current leaking to ground, potentially through water or a person). If it trips constantly, there is either a real, dangerous short circuit on that line, or the GFCI mechanism itself has failed and needs replacement.
A sudden spike can be caused by a failing appliance running continuously, a bad thermostat, or an underground electrical leak. Our master electricians in Twin Falls, ID can perform an energy audit to track down the exact source of the phantom power draw.
Load balancing ensures power is distributed evenly across the two 'legs' of your electrical panel. If unbalanced, one leg can overload and trip the main breaker even if you aren't using maximum power. Our Twin Falls, ID technicians can easily rebalance your panel.
A GFCI (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ter) outlet prevents deadly electrical shocks by shutting off power when it detects a fault. Code in Twin Falls, ID requires them in kitchens, bathrooms, garages, outdoors, and anywhere within 6 feet of a water source.
